Barnet, Enfield and Haringey Mental Health NHS Trust provides local, regional and national award-winning healthcare services. We have more than 3.300 staff working out of 20 main sites serving a population of 1.2 million people.  We provide community health services and mental health services for young people, adults and older people. Our North London Forensic Service treats and cares for people in the criminal justice system who have mental health conditions. We also provide one of the largest eating disorders services in England, as well as drug and alcohol services.

Prif ddyletswyddau'r swydd

The pharmacy service is seeking a lead pharmacist to:

  • Co-lead the clinical pharmacy service provision to wards, community teams, units & departments in Enfield;
  • Play a full and active role in the provision of a high-quality pharmaceutical/clinical service;
  • Facilitate the efficient, optimal, rational and cost-effective use of medicinal products by clinicians and service users;
  • Provide and participate in the following: ward–based clinical pharmacy, patient counselling, training of other healthcare professionals in medicines optimisation and management, supervise junior staff and carry out monthly supervision with staff;
  • Support the monitoring of clinical governance processes through undertaking ward & team-based audits.

Manyleb y person

EDUCATION AND QUALIFICATIONS

Meini prawf hanfodol
  • Professional registration with the General Pharmaceutical Council
  • Master’s degree in pharmacy or equivalent
  • Completion of pre-registration experience
Meini prawf dymunol
  • Certificate or Diploma in psychiatric Pharmacy practice
  • Credentialed Member of College of Mental Health Pharmacy or in the process of applying for Royal Pharmaceutical Society Faculty Membership
  • Independent Prescribing qualification
  • Management qualification

EXPERIENCE AND KNOWLEDGE

Meini prawf hanfodol
  • Experience of dealing with patients where language/understanding or learning difficulties may be a barrier to effective communication
  • Knowledge of medicines used in mental health
  • A minimum of 18 months post-qualification experience as a pharmacist.
Meini prawf dymunol
  • Experience of training or supervising staff
  • Experience of management or a leadership role
  • Experience or involvement in Clinical Trials

SKILLS AND ABILITIES

Meini prawf hanfodol
  • Effective written and verbal communication skills and good interpersonal skills – with pharmacy team members, public and other health professionals.
  • Can demonstrate an understanding of the key stakeholders the post is likely to be supporting and how they are expected to relate to them.
  • Ability to demonstrate attention to detail, accuracy, numeracy/calculation skills.
Meini prawf dymunol
  • Experience in using ePMA

PERSONAL QUALITIES

Meini prawf hanfodol
  • Can demonstrate empathy toward users of our services and their carers.
  • Able to work under pressure under own initiative with excellent problem-solving skills.
  • Demonstrable commitment to professional development
